The Part Everyone Skips

You can build a perfect offer and still have nobody to show it to.

This is where most creator businesses quietly die. Not at the offer. Not at the sales page. At distribution — the unglamorous work of knowing exactly who to reach, wherethey are, and why they'd buy today rather than someday.

Almost nothing teaches this properly. Courses hand you “post consistently” and “build an audience.” Tools hand you a blank scheduler. Neither answers the only question that matters when you have something to sell: who are the next twenty people, by name?

Your first 20 qualified prospects, specifically

Not a persona — a worklist. Exact search phrases to paste, the qualifying signals that mean someone belongs on your list, the disqualifiers that save you an hour, and a 90-minute sprint to fill twenty real names. You track them in the app and use that list for focused outreach.

How to reach them while reducing platform risk

Per platform: a recommended outreach method, behaviour that can get an account muted or banned, and a realistic response-rate range — so you can plan outreach with the platform rules in mind.

Signals that someone may be ready to buy

Timing affects buying decisions. You get five relevant trigger events and, for each one, an observable signal — the words people may use when the need becomes more urgent — so you can focus your research on prospects who may be closer to making a decision.

Proof when you have none yet

“Get testimonials” is useless advice at zero customers. You get a credibility ladder instead: what you can borrow honestly now, what you can demonstrate this week, and exactly what to capture after your first win.

One channel, with the arithmetic

A single channel chosen against your hours, budget and strengths — plus the weekly actions, the maths from those actions to 100 prospects, and a numeric kill-or-keep rule after two weeks so you stop guessing whether it's working.

Honest about what it can't do

It won't invent twenty names and hand you a list of strangers who may not exist. It gives you the search that finds real ones, and tells you plainly which sources to verify. Fabricated prospects waste your week.
